Acrylic primers (2024)

How do I prime a canvas?

Most store-bought canvasses come with a layer of gesso, so they’re universally prepared for various types of paint. These primed canvasses are a great surface to work on with acrylic paint.

A canvas that is specially prepared for oil paint, however, is usually prepared using an oil-based primer. This results in an oily layer on top, which is unsuitable for acrylic paint.

Unprepared canvases

If you’ve chosen an unprepared canvas, you should definitely prime it before painting. To prime your canvas, you need two things: an acrylic binder and gesso. Acrylic binder closes the structure of the canvas to prevent gesso and paint from seeping through. Gesso will provide you with an absorbent surface after drying, which makes it the perfect base for acrylic paint.

Start by adding a thin layer of acrylic binder using a spalter brush. Once this layer has dried completely, you can add one to three thin layers of gesso. Gesso can be thinned using a small amount of water. To add color to your background, you can add a small amount of acrylic paint.

Remove any irregularities in your gesso layers by lightly sanding the surface once it has dried completely.

Stretching your own canvas

If you’ve bought an unstretched canvas, make sure to properly stretch and attach the fabric to the frame before adding any primer. After that, you can apply acrylic binder and gesso as described in the previous paragraph.
Note: since canvasses are usually made from natural materials, the tension of your canvas can be influenced by the weather, humidity, temperature, manner of transportation and the way it’s packaged.
